Synopsis

Mickey Magnate (Mágnás Miska), a classic 1949 Hungarian comedy film starring Miklós Gábor, is a delightful and witty adaptation of the popular Hungarian operetta of the same name. The story follows Miska, a charming and resourceful servant who finds himself caught in a whirlwind of mistaken identities, social satire, and romantic entanglements. Set against the backdrop of post-war Hungary, the film captures the absurdities of the class system with humor and warmth, blending slapstick comedy with clever dialogue. Its engaging characters and lively musical numbers contribute to making Mickey Magnate a beloved piece of Hungarian cinema history.

Reviews

Mickey Magnate holds a respectable IMDb rating of 7.1/10, reflecting generally positive audience reception for its humor and period charm. While the film has limited presence on mainstream Western review platforms like Rotten Tomatoes or Metacritic, it is highly regarded in Hungarian film circles for its faithful adaptation of the original operetta and strong performances, particularly by Miklós Gábor as the titular character. Critics often praise the film for its lighthearted and satirical take on social hierarchies, noting that its comedic timing and musical sequences enhance the viewing experience. Though some modern viewers may find the pacing reflective of its era, with a more theatrical style compared to contemporary comedies, the movie’s historical and cultural significance remains appreciated. Overall, Mickey Magnate is celebrated for its humor, musical charm, and valuable portrayal of Hungarian post-war society.
